Executive Summary

Amer Drive (ADAC), the special purpose acquisition company focused on North American sustainable mobility and transportation infrastructure markets, has published its latest available quarterly earnings disclosures. As a pre-merger blank-check firm, ADAC’s reported financial results are consistent with standard SPAC administrative operating costs, with no core commercial revenue generated from target operations to date. Management Commentary

During the associated earnings call, ADAC’s leadership team emphasized that the firm continues to evaluate a curated list of potential merger targets across high-growth segments including EV charging network operations, autonomous last-mile delivery fleets, and sustainable commercial transportation technology. Management noted that recent market shifts in the mobility tech sector have created more attractive valuation entry points for high-quality, cash-flow adjacent businesses that may have been mispriced during earlier periods of market exuberance. The team also confirmed that ADAC’s cash reserves held in trust remain fully intact, with no unplanned drawdowns for administrative or operational expenses beyond pre-approved budgeted amounts. Management also highlighted that they are prioritizing targets with existing customer contracts and proven unit economics, rather than pre-revenue businesses relying on long-dated growth projections, to reduce execution risk for shareholders. Forward Guidance

Given its pre-operational status, Amer Drive did not issue specific quantitative financial guidance for upcoming periods. The firm did share qualitative outlook details, noting that it is in advanced due diligence stages with a small subset of shortlisted merger targets, with a potential transaction announcement possibly coming in the upcoming months, subject to final negotiations and regulatory review. Management added that any proposed merger structure would include clear performance earn-out provisions tied to measurable operational milestones, such as revenue growth targets and customer contract fulfillment, to align shareholder and target management incentives. The firm also noted that it does not currently plan to pursue any additional capital raises prior to completing a merger, unless the structure of a specific proposed transaction requires additional capital to support target growth plans that would deliver clear long-term value for existing shareholders. Market Reaction

Following the earnings release, trading activity for ADAC remained within normal ranges, with volume in line with average levels observed over recent weeks, and share price movements falling within the typical daily volatility band for the stock. Analysts covering the SPAC sector noted that ADAC’s deliberate approach to target selection may be viewed positively by risk-averse investors, following a period of broad market caution around SPAC transactions that prioritized speed over long-term value creation. Market expectations remain mixed: some investors are waiting for a concrete merger announcement before re-evaluating their exposure to ADAC, while others see the firm’s fully funded trust account and focus on de-risked targets as a potentially resilient position in the current volatile market environment. Analysts also note that the broader recovery in SPAC market sentiment over recent months could support stronger investor reception for any future merger announcement from ADAC, if the proposed target aligns with stated investment priorities.
